Understanding Golf Ball Pricing
Before diving into the cheapest ways to buy golf balls, it’s essential to understand the factors that influence their pricing. Golf ball prices can vary significantly based on the brand, model, technology, and materials used. Premium golf balls with advanced technology and materials can cost upwards of $50 per dozen, while more basic models can be found for under $20 per dozen. The price also depends on the compression rating, with lower compression balls (2-piece) generally being cheaper than higher compression balls (3-piece or 4-piece) designed for better performance.
Key Factors Affecting Golf Ball Prices
Several key factors contribute to the variations in golf ball pricing:
– Brand Reputation: Well-known brands like Titleist, Callaway, and TaylorMade tend to be more expensive than lesser-known brands.
– Technology and Innovation: Golf balls with advanced technology, such as improved core materials or unique cover patterns, are typically pricier.
– Quality and Durability: High-quality golf balls designed to last longer and provide better performance are more expensive than basic models.
– Seasonality and Demand: Prices can fluctuate based on demand, with sales and discounts often available during the off-season.
Purchasing Options for Cheap Golf Balls
For golfers looking for affordable options, there are several purchasing strategies and outlets to consider:
– Online Retailers: Websites like Amazon, Rock Bottom Golf, and Dick’s Sporting Goods often offer competitive pricing and discounts on golf balls.
– Used and Refurbished Golf Balls: Buying used or refurbished golf balls can significantly reduce costs. Websites like LostGolfBalls.com or local golf courses may sell used balls that have been retrieved from water hazards or roughs, cleaned, and resold.
– Last Season’s Models: Buying the previous year’s model can offer savings, as retailers often discount older models to make room for new inventory.
– Direct from the Manufacturer: Sometimes, purchasing directly from the manufacturer’s website can offer discounts or loyalty programs that reduce the cost.
Benefits and Drawbacks of Used Golf Balls
Used golf balls are a popular option for those on a tight budget. These balls are typically retrieved from golf courses, cleaned, and then resold. The benefits include:
– Significant Cost Savings: Used golf balls can be bought at a fraction of the cost of new balls.
– Environmental Benefits: Buying used reduces waste and the demand for new, resource-intensive products.
However, there are also drawbacks to consider:
– Variable Quality: The condition and performance of used golf balls can vary significantly.
– Limited Selection: The availability of specific models or brands might be limited.
Where to Buy Used Golf Balls
For those interested in purchasing used golf balls, there are several options:
– Specialized Websites: Companies like LostGolfBalls.com specialize in retrieving, cleaning, and selling used golf balls.
– Golf Courses: Many golf courses sell used golf balls that have been retrieved from their grounds.
– Local Classifieds: Checking local online classifieds or golfing communities can sometimes yield deals on used golf balls from individual sellers.
Strategies for Finding Deals on New Golf Balls
While used golf balls offer significant savings, some golfers prefer the performance and consistency of new balls. For those looking to purchase new golf balls at the cheapest price, several strategies can be employed:
– Keep an Eye on Sales: Retailers often have sales or discounts, especially during holiday weekends or the off-season.
– Use Coupon Codes: Many online retailers offer coupon codes that can be used for discounts on golf balls.
– Buy in Bulk: Purchasing golf balls in larger quantities can sometimes reduce the cost per dozen.
– Consider Off-Brand Options: Lesser-known brands can offer high-quality golf balls at lower prices than premium brands.

How do cheap golf balls compare to premium golf balls in terms of performance?
Cheap golf balls may not offer the same level of performance as premium golf balls, but they can still provide a decent playing experience. One of the main differences between cheap and premium golf balls is the quality of the materials used in their construction. Premium golf balls are typically made with higher-quality materials, such as advanced rubber compounds and specialized coatings, which can provide better durability, distance, and control. Cheap golf balls, on the other hand, may use more basic materials that can affect their overall performance.
However, it’s worth noting that the performance difference between cheap and premium golf balls may not be as significant as some players might expect. Many cheap golf balls are designed to mimic the performance of higher-end balls, using advanced manufacturing techniques and materials to provide a similar playing experience at a lower cost. Additionally, some players may not notice a significant difference in performance between cheap and premium balls, especially if they are casual players or have a slower swing speed. Ultimately, the choice between cheap and premium golf balls will depend on a player’s individual needs, budget, and preferences.
